M5 Motorway Ground to a Halt in Somerset – The M5 is completely closed in both directions between Junction 21 near Weston-super-Mare and Junction 20 near Clevedon. A police-led incident has forced the shutdown, leaving drivers stuck in chaos. Major delays are now unavoidable.
Full Closure Causes Mayhem
All traffic through this crucial stretch is at a standstill. Police are on scene but haven’t announced when the motorway will reopen. Motorists are strongly advised to avoid the area and seek alternative routes.
Escape the Traffic Jam: Key Diversion Routes
Northbound Detours – Follow the Solid Triangle Symbol
- Leave the M5 at Junction 21.
- Take the A370 northeast towards Bristol.
- Drive through Congresbury, West Town, and Long Ashton on the A370.
- At the A370/A4 junction in Bristol, switch to the A4 heading west.
- Continue on the A4 towards Avonmouth.
- Rejoin the M5 at Junction 18.
Southbound Detours – Follow the Hollow Circle Symbol
- Exit the M5 southbound at Junction 18.
- Travel south via the A4 and then the A38.
- Rejoin the M5 at Junction 22.
